Tune in today as our scholars along with scholars from other affiliates will take part in a one-hour Holiday Live Virtual Cookoff with Chef John Ash at 4 p.m. PT by using the link below. John Ash, the Father of Wine Country Cuisine, is a highly acclaimed chef, who hosted two shows on the Food Network and has written five books. He is a two-time James Beard Award winner, as well as a Julia Child Cookbook of The Year honoree.
